Explore immersive 3D atomic orbital visualizations generated from quantum mechanical wavefunctions. Interactively study electron probability clouds, nodal surfaces, spherical harmonics, and orbital symmetries for s, p, d, f and g orbitals.
Atomic orbitals are quantum wavefunctions that describe the probable location of electrons around atomic nuclei.
Visualize: 1s, 2p, 3d, 4f, 5g and many other quantum states.
